Unnaruge Naan Irundhal (உன்னருகே நான் இருந்தால்) is a popular romance novel by Ramanichandran, the most prolific and best-selling author in the Tamil language. Like many of her 170+ works, this story explores the intricate dynamics of love, family, and social status through a contemporary lens. Plot Overview

The story follows Premitha, a young woman who feels a constant sense of being watched or followed wherever she goes—whether at the mall, cinema, or club. This mysterious presence creates an atmosphere of suspense that is typical of Ramanichandran's engaging narrative style.

The male lead, Dhananjayan, is initially baffled by Premitha's behavior. He observes that while she doesn't seem to have a steady job and spends her days wandering, she remains morally upright. However, a central point of conflict arises when she begins asking for a significant amount of money—seven lakh rupees a month—for "household expenses" without a clear explanation of where the money is going. The narrative drives toward Dhananjayan needing to get closer to her to uncover the truth behind her actions and the mystery of who is following her. Key Themes

Mystery and Romance: The novel blends classic romance with a "stalker" mystery that keeps the reader guessing about the intentions of both lead characters.

Financial Conflict: A common trope in Ramanichandran’s work, the tension over money (specifically the seven lakh rupee request) serves as a catalyst for the couple's interaction.

Character Integrity: Despite the suspicious circumstances, the heroine is depicted as having high moral standards, a hallmark of the author's female protagonists. Reception and Adaptations

Readers' Rating: The novel holds a respectable 3.96 rating on Goodreads, with readers praising its traditional storytelling.

Film Connection: While there is a 1999 Tamil film titled Unnaruge Naan Irundhal starring Parthiban and Meena, its plot—revolving around a taxi driver and a woman in debt—differs significantly from the specific premise of this Ramanichandran novel.

I—Unnaruge Naan Irundhal is a notable Tamil romantic novel written by the prolific and best-selling author Ramanichandran. Known for her ability to weave intricate emotional narratives, Ramanichandran explores themes of love, loss, and self-discovery in this particular work, which has sparked introspection among its readers. Plot Summary

The story revolves around a young woman named Premitha, who feels a persistent and unsettling sensation that she is being followed. No matter where she goes—whether it be the mall, a cinema, or a club—this feeling of being watched lingers.

The male protagonist, Dhananjayan, is initially confused by Premitha's behavior. To him, she appears to be a woman who spends her days wandering without a steady job, yet she strangely requests a substantial monthly allowance of seven lakh rupees for "household expenses". Dhananjayan’s journey involves uncovering the mystery behind her actions and the true purpose of the money she spends, leading him to get closer to her than he ever anticipated. Key Characters

The narrative is driven by the dynamic between its two central figures:

Premitha: A complex protagonist whose mysterious lifestyle and seemingly aimless activities hide a deeper reality.

Dhananjayan: A pragmatic character who seeks to understand Premitha's motivations, eventually discovering the human depth beneath her outward actions. Themes and Writing Style

Like many Ramanichandran novels, this book focuses on the "human condition" through the lens of romantic fiction.

Trust and Mystery: Much of the tension arises from Dhananjayan's suspicion and the eventual revelation of Premitha's true character.

Emotional Connection: The author is celebrated for her attention to detail and well-rounded characters, allowing readers to connect emotionally with their struggles and triumphs.

Cultural Context: The novel is deeply rooted in contemporary Tamil social settings, often first appearing as serialized stories in popular magazines like Kumudam or Aval Vikatan before being published as books. Impact on Tamil Literature

Ramanichandran has written nearly 180 novels, cementing her status as a masterful storyteller in the romance genre. I—Unnaruge Naan Irundhal continues this legacy by exploring complex interpersonal relationships and family dynamics that resonate with readers of all ages.
